Martin Paterson and Charlie Austin returned to action as second half substitutes but the good news ended there for the Clarets as they were sunk by an injury time winner.
Patersons first taste of action since the opening day of the season and Austins comeback from a further shoulder dislocation hinted at better things to come. But with neither able to conjure up an instant goal, below par Burnley left themselves susceptible to the last gasp strike David Norris delivered to give Pompey their first away win of the season.
